+/****************************************************************************
+
+  registers.c: Register monitor of SA-1110
+
+Date: Fri, 2 Feb 2001 10:03:10 -0500
+From: Sukjae Cho <sjcho@east.isi.edu>
+
+The code has a long table but simple. It makes proc file of each special
+registers in SA-1110 under /proc/cpu/registers directory. And you can read
+and write to each registers using shell command such as "cat / echo". For
+example,
+
+(none):~# insmod ./registers.o
+(none):~# cd /proc/cpu/registers/
+(none):/proc/cpu/registers# ls
+ClrDCSR0  DBTA1  GFER     ICPR     MSC0   PSPR       Ser1UTCR1  SetDCSR0
+ClrDCSR1  DBTA2  GPCLKR0  LCCR0    MSC1   PSSR       Ser1UTCR2  SetDCSR1
+ClrDCSR2  DBTA3  GPCLKR1  LCCR1    MSC2   PWER       Ser1UTCR3  SetDCSR2
+ClrDCSR3  DBTA4  GPCLKR2  LCCR2    OIER   RCNR       Ser1UTDR   SetDCSR3
+ClrDCSR4  DBTA5  GPCLKR3  LCCR3    OSCR   RCSR       Ser1UTSR0  SetDCSR4
+ClrDCSR5  DBTB0  GPCR     LCSR     OSMR0  RSRR       Ser1UTSR1  SetDCSR5
+DBAR1     DBTB1  GPDR     MCCR0    OSMR1  RTAR       Ser2UTCR0  TUCR
+DBAR2     DBTB2  GPLR     MCCR1    OSMR2  RTSR       Ser2UTCR1  UDCAR
+DBSA0     DBTB3  GPSR     MCDR0    OSMR3  RTTR       Ser2UTCR2  UDCCR
+DBSA1     DBTB4  GRER     MCDR1    OSSR   RdDCSR0    Ser2UTCR3  UDCCS0
+DBSA2     DBTB5  HSCR0    MCDR2    OWER   RdDCSR1    Ser2UTCR4  UDCCS1
+DBSA3     DCAR1  HSCR1    MCSR     PCFR   RdDCSR2    Ser2UTDR   UDCCS2
+DBSA4     DCAR2  HSCR2    MDCAS00  PGSR   RdDCSR3    Ser2UTSR0  UDCD0
+DBSA5     DDAR0  HSDR     MDCAS01  PMCR   RdDCSR4    Ser2UTSR1  UDCDR
+DBSB0     DDAR1  HSSR0    MDCAS02  POSR   RdDCSR5    Ser3UTCR0  UDCIMP
+DBSB1     DDAR2  HSSR1    MDCAS20  PPAR   SMCNFG     Ser3UTCR1  UDCOMP
+DBSB2     DDAR3  ICCR     MDCAS21  PPCR   SSCR0      Ser3UTCR2  UDCSR
+DBSB3     DDAR4  ICFP     MDCAS22  PPDR   SSCR1      Ser3UTCR3  UDCWC
+DBSB4     DDAR5  ICIP     MDCNFG   PPFR   SSDR       Ser3UTDR
+DBSB5     GAFR   ICLR     MDREFR   PPSR   SSSR       Ser3UTSR0
+DBTA0     GEDR   ICMR     MECR     PSDR   Ser1UTCR0  Ser3UTSR1
+(none):/proc/cpu/registers# cat PSPR
+0x00000011
+(none):/proc/cpu/registers# echo 0x12345678 >PSPR
+(none):/proc/cpu/registers# cat PSPR
+0x12345678
+(none):/proc/cpu/registers#
+
+This module does not implement full file i/o support, and is made for just
+debugging and testing purpose. And I used this much but I didn't test it
+much.
+
+-Sukjae
+
+****************************************************************************/

+#define NUM_OF_XPA2X0_REG_ENTRY	(sizeof(xpa2X0_regs)/sizeof(xpa2X0_reg_entry_t))
+
+void dumpregs(void)
+{
+	int i;
+	xpa2X0_reg_entry_t* current_reg;
+	for (i=0;i<NUM_OF_XPA2X0_REG_ENTRY;i++) {
+		current_reg = &xpa2X0_regs[i];
+		printk("%s: 0x%08X\n",current_reg->name,
+			__REG(current_reg->phyaddr) );
+		
+	}
+}
+
+static ssize_t reg_show(struct device *dev, char *buf)
+{
+	dumpregs();
+	return sprintf(buf, "%x\n",GPLR1);
+}
+
+
+static DEVICE_ATTR(dump, 0444, reg_show, NULL);
+
+
+static int __init regdump_probe(struct device *dev)
+{
+	device_create_file(dev, &dev_attr_dump);
+
+	return 0;
+}
+
+static int regdump_remove(struct device *dev)
+{
+	device_remove_file(dev, &dev_attr_dump);
+
+	return 0;
+}
+
+static struct device_driver regdump_driver = {
+	.name		= "pxa-regdump",
+	.bus		= &platform_bus_type,
+	.probe		= regdump_probe,
+	.remove		= regdump_remove,
+};
+
+static int __devinit regdump_init(void)
+{
+	return driver_register(&regdump_driver);
+}
+
+static void regdump_exit(void)
+{
+ 	driver_unregister(&regdump_driver);
+}
+
+module_init(regdump_init);
+module_exit(regdump_exit);
